工业互联网平台开放应用编程接口功能要求讲解了制定本标准的目的在于规定开放应用编程接口的功能性要求及其在工业互联网平台中使用的相关准则和建议,旨在为工业互联网的发展提供规范化的指导。本文件描述了如何通过API接口实现不同软件系统间的高效交互,在数据读取写入、用户认证授权以及事务处理等方面的接口能力做出了详细规定。同时强调对开放应用程序接口进行安全性的定义,例如需要支持主流的SSL加密技术和OAuth 2.0的身份验证协议,并指出应该具备日志记录、操作监控等功能以增强平台安全性。另外文档也明确了服务管理方面,应提供稳定高效的API服务网关来确保调用流程顺畅,包含流量控制、限流熔断在内的机制,以提高整个系统的健壮性和可扩展性。它还对性能和并发量做了明确说明,保证接口能适应大量用户的实时并发请求。工业互联网平台开放应用编程接口功能要求适用于工业制造及相关技术服务领域的信息技术供应商和服务提供商,特别是涉及工业互联网平台构建与运营的相关单位或个人。这不仅有助于他们依据规范开发高质量且安全的应用程序接口,促进上下游企业的信息资源共享及业务协作;还为第三方应用开发者接入该平台提供了具体的实践指南,推动工业互联网生态系统健康稳定地成长。对于有意愿参与工业互联网建设和运维的企业,此份文件同样是至关重要的参考资料。